Frequently Asked Questions about Charlottesville
How much are Studio apartments in Charlottesville?
There are currently 40 Studio Apartments in Charlottesville with rent ranges from $630 to $4,986 with an average price of $1,777.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Charlottesville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Charlottesville ranges from $700 to $4,101 with an average monthly rent of $1,901.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Charlottesville c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Charlottesville range from $760 to $4,732.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,056.
How expensive are Charlottesville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 78 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Charlottesville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$813 to $5,393 - averaging $2,295 for the location.
